My personal favourite is to put a few drops of rosemary oil in the bottom of the shower before turning on the water, it's sooo refreshing.

10 x Yoga sun salutations to feel more flexible, focused and calm.

Sing in the shower (those splash proof radios that you can hang in the shower are fantastic)

I soak myself in baby oil before i towel off, it's supposed to seal in moisture (beware of grease marks on delicate fabrics -i ruined my silk chloe top :cry: )

I also blast myself with cold water for the last minute of my shower

Walk/cycle to work, or park further away/get off bus at an earlier stop.
